Hobbies of few Famous Cricketers : Everyone has a hobby which may be different from your job or your present goals. Apart from playing cricket some cricketers like Sourav ganguly, Rahul Dravid, Mathew Hayden, Sachin Tendulkar and Ricky Ponting have different hobbies which they enjoy in their past times. Faf du Plessis: Cooking Faf du Plessis loves cooking food , he is a foodie and he wants to open a restaurant after his retirement and work there. AB de Villiers: Playing Guitar Ab de Villiers loves writing songs and playing guitar in his free time. Sourav Ganguly: Playing Football He is self-confessed lover of football and very much passionate about soccer since his school days. If not cricketer, he definitely would have been a footballer and now he is the co-owner of the ISL franchise Atletico de Kolkata which showed his love towards football. MS Dhoni: Playing Video Games MS Dhoni is a video game lover, he also loves to ride bikes and hear Ghazals , old songs but what he loves most is Playing Video Games, he spends most of his free time in playing computer Video games. Mathew Hayden: Cooking Apart from those long sixes , Hayden is very fond of cooking . Matthew Hayden’s love and interest for cooking manifested in the Mathew Hayden Cookbook, which combines his two cookery bestsellers. Rahul Dravid: Plays Volleyball Apart from cricket, Rahul Dravid is interested in reading books and also he likes playing volleyball . He love to read lots and lots of books and derive knowledge from them. Ricky Ponting: Writing Ricky Ponting is a very good writer . Apart from playing cricket he also writes about cricket. Ricky Ponting looks back on his remarkable life and career and wrote his autobiography "Ponting : At the close of Play" . He also wrote Captains Dairy which influenced many readers. Sachin Tendular: Playing Table Tennis The Master-Blaster apart from loving his first choice cricket, is also affectionate towards playing table-tennis and fond of listening Music during his past times .
